SUMMARY:Bullroarers making workshop
DESCRIPTION:Flat oval objects made from wood or bone that are swung through the air on a cord are called “bullroarers”. The noise that is made with them can be heard over long distances. Bullroarers have been known since the Paleolithic Period and are still used today in some traditional cultures. You can cut your own bullroarer out of a piece of soft wood and listen to its deep tones whose direction can hardly be pinpointed. \n\n\n\nNo registration required | Starts several times from 12:30 on | Included in the admission fee | Course 2 | Workshop area (#09) | Duration: 40-60 min | Last entrance for visiting all hands-on areas at 14:00
